It's hard to imagine the scale of the Victoria Falls, but when you arrive
you'll quickly see why they got the nickname the smoke that thunders.
The largest waterfall in the world, is also the adventure capital of Africa
With activities such as whitewater rafting,
gorge swinging,
spectacular helicopter, microlight flights
or a visit to Devil's Pool on Livingston island
Or if you want something a little more relaxing there's always the hotel spa
Or a sunset cruise along the breathtaking Zambezi River
Getting to the Victoria Falls
can be confusing, as you can enter for either the Zambian side at Livingston
Or the Zimbabwean side at Victoria Falls
Your experience will also depend on the time of year
As you want to see the falls at their most fullest, and therefore most spectacular
